A blended cuvée of 85% Chardonnay and 15% Pinot Blanc from biodynamic vines planted by Marc in 2017 on a clay-limestone plot in the commune of Talant, near Dijon, where the last vineyard and harvest date back to 1997. So it's a return to the town's winegrowing roots! Hand-harvested and naturally vinified: direct pressing, light settling, aged in barrels that have seen several wines for 7 months, before bottling at the estate, without fining or filtration, nor any addition of sulfites.

Marc Soyard
Marc Soyard, a vigneron who trained for six years with Jean-Yves Bizot, decided in 2012 to set off on his own adventure. He acquired some vines in Villers-la-Faye in the Hautes-Côtes-de-Nuits – 15 ares, which is to say, next to nothing!
